a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orRoss Burton <ross.burton@intel.com>2019-07-03 16:01:28 +0100
committerRichard Purdie <richard.purdie@linuxfoundation.org>2019-07-05 12:00:14 +0100
commitc2f2ea87592d14e7020eff19c11aae2fb644358a (patch)
tree45af1521609e22de93c965d6b7891cc5a3fce654
parent87a59a79292d2673d084e148a8161a676d87bf18 (diff)
downloadopenembedded-core-contrib-c2f2ea87592d14e7020eff19c11aae2fb644358a.tar.gz
openembedded-core-contrib-c2f2ea87592d14e7020eff19c11aae2fb644358a.tar.bz2
openembedded-core-contrib-c2f2ea87592d14e7020eff19c11aae2fb644358a.zip
insane: use clean_path for the host contamination warnings
We've a nice function to clean up absolute build paths for display, so use it. Signed-off-by: Ross Burton <ross.burton@intel.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
-rw-r--r--meta/classes/insane.bbclass5
1 files changed, 2 insertions, 3 deletions
diff --git a/meta/classes/insane.bbclass b/meta/classes/insane.bbclass
index 0695a04438..891d3a8421 100644
--- a/meta/classes/insane.bbclass
+++ b/meta/classes/insane.bbclass
@@ -874,15 +874,14 @@ def package_qa_check_host_user(path, name, d, elf, messages):
if exc.errno != errno.ENOENT:
raise
else:
- rootfs_path = path[len(dest):]
check_uid = int(d.getVar('HOST_USER_UID'))
if stat.st_uid == check_uid:
- package_qa_add_message(messages, "host-user-contaminated", "%s: %s is owned by uid %d, which is the same as the user running bitbake. This may be due to host contamination" % (pn, rootfs_path, check_uid))
+ package_qa_add_message(messages, "host-user-contaminated", "%s: %s is owned by uid %d, which is the same as the user running bitbake. This may be due to host contamination" % (pn, package_qa_clean_path(path, d, name), check_uid))
return False
check_gid = int(d.getVar('HOST_USER_GID'))
if stat.st_gid == check_gid:
- package_qa_add_message(messages, "host-user-contaminated", "%s: %s is owned by gid %d, which is the same as the user running bitbake. This may be due to host contamination" % (pn, rootfs_path, check_gid))
+ package_qa_add_message(messages, "host-user-contaminated", "%s: %s is owned by gid %d, which is the same as the user running bitbake. This may be due to host contamination" % (pn, package_qa_clean_path(path, d, name), check_gid))
return False
return True